Hard water can cause quite a bit problems in your home, from soap scum buildup to dry skin. That's where a water softener comes in, removing the minerals that make water hard. But even these helpful devices can occasionally encounter issues. Don't worry, though! Most common water softener problems are easy to diagnose and fix yourself. Here's an overview of some frequently encountered problems and their solutions:

  • Hard water persists even after the softener has been run. This could indicate a issue with the resin beads. Check the salt levels first, then inspect the valve for damage. If you suspect a problem with the resin beads, consider having your system serviced by a professional.
  • Dripping water is another common issue. This could be caused by a loose fitting. Tighten any loose fittings or replace damaged parts. If the leak persists, contact a plumber.
  • If your water softener isn't regenerating properly, check the timer setting and ensure it's programmed right. A faulty timer can also cause regeneration problems. Replace the timer if necessary.

By following these simple troubleshooting tips, you can often resolve common water softener problems quickly and easily. If you're not confident about any repairs, always consult a qualified technician.

Is Your Water Softener Giving You Hard Time? Expert Repair Tips

Having a malfunctioning water softener can be a real pain. Not only will you have to deal with hard water, but you may also experience issues with your plumbing and appliances. Fortunately, there are a few things you can do to identify the problem and get your water softener operating smoothly again. Begin with checking the power supply and ensuring that the unit is properly plugged in. If the power seems fine, inspect the brine tank for signs of leakage or damage.

  • Look over the water softener's manual for troubleshooting tips specific to your model.
  • Evaluate calling a qualified plumber if you are unable to resolve the issue on your own.

Keep in mind that regular maintenance can prevent many common water softener problems. Scheduled cleaning and checking can keep your system operating at its best.

Say Goodbye to Hard Water Headaches: Choosing the Right Water Softener System Banish Hard Water Woes: Selecting the Perfect Water Softener

Ditch those pesky hard water woes with a water softener system tailored to your needs. Identifying the right type can feel overwhelming, but with some research and consideration of your household's requirements, you'll be well on your way to softer, cleaner water.

First, consider check here the intensity of your hard water issue. If you're battling frequent soap scum buildup or noticeable mineral deposits on your appliances, it's a good sign that a softener is necessary.

  • There are several main types of water softeners: traditional and salt-free. Standard systems use ion exchange to replace the hard minerals with soft minerals, while salt-free options employ alternative methods like template-assisted crystallization or magnetic water conditioning.
  • Determine the suitable capacity for your household size and water usage.

Consult a water treatment professional for personalized advice based on your specific needs and budget.

Effortless Water Softener Upkeep

Maintaining your water softener doesn't have to be a complex task. By following these simple steps, you can keep your system running optimally. Regular maintenance are crucial for ensuring that your softener continues to remove impurities from your water.

  • Inspect the salt level in the brine tank regularly and top off as needed.
  • Clean the resin bed according to the manufacturer's guidelines.
  • Watch for any leaks or signs of damage, and address them promptly.
  • Analyze your water hardness levels periodically to ensure that the softener is functioning effectively.

By dedicating a little time to care, you can prolong the life of your water softener and enjoy soft, clean water for years to come.
